Was mucking around in the garage yesterday and I was polishing the scoops (as ya do ) and on putting on of them on I noticed the bottom screw was screwing into nothing , I managed to give it a quick fix tho .
I take it there is a nut welded to the frame on the inside there but it must be internal as I couldn't see much without taking it to bits .

Any ideas ??
 
The holes at the front of the scoops line up with threaded bits on the frame. The top one lines up with a threaded tab.
 
Make sure you have the right length screw in the right place, as they are different lengths.
 
I had to re-tap my bottom hole on the right scoop, then put a bigger diameter bolt.

Should the thread be stripped then using a helicoil will keep the same size fastener.
Kits are reasonably priced and once bought are always to hand when the next stripped thread occurs.
